        Says it is not a cash league but see a $100 waiver bdgt?
        Yes, you bid on waiver wire pickups and as soon as waivers are filled all unclaimed players are available. Say for instance you have one of your main guys get hurt and some unexpected player is going off, you may want to bid a good bit of your budget on that guy if you don't already have someone to fill that hole. But if your team is solid and there's a guy that is starting to look good and could add solid depth or eventually become a starter for you, you could throw a much lower amount at him. It adds a bit of playing GM to the game.

            $100 just to jump the waiver wire?
            I dont want to win the league THAT bad :shock:
            No, it's your budget for the entire season (it'll actually be $200). As an example, in one of my leagues last year, a guy bid something like $130 on Phillip LIndsay in week 2 , because he drafted shitty RB's and needed help, which worked out pretty good, but he had to be frugal the rest of the year. While others didn't have major needs and are able to carry more money later into the season in case someone goes down or a player blows up late in the season.
